What is Coal Washing? Definition from Safeopedia

Coal washing is a process that is undertaken in a coal washery or coal preparation plant (CPP) where coal is refined or cleaned of impurities. Conventional and recent advances in gravity separation

In most coal cleaning plants, separation frequently starts with gravity separation—a technique that separates particles based on differences in density—because of its operational simplicity, low cost, and high efficiency. How Coal Works Union of Concerned Scientists

High-sulfur coal commonly undergoes washing to meet environmental regulations, while low-sulfur coal is often crushed and resized without being washed.
